الوصف: Objective: Exposure to environmental noise might exert negative effects on cardiovascular function. Aim of the study is to explore whether sleep loss associated with exposure to aircraft noise has a detrimental effect on vascular function. Design and method: 22 individuals, heavily exposed (E) to aircraft noise (>50 DbA) were recruited and matched with a group of non-exposed individuals (NE). Pulse wave velocity (PWV), central blood pressure (BP), augmented pressure (AP) and augmentation index (Aix) were performed. 7-day actigraphy was performed for the assessment of total sleep time (TST) and wake after sleep onset (WASO). Results: E showed similar TST (7.2 ± 1.8 vs 7.1 ± 1.3 h, p = 0.77) and WASO (50 ± 46 vs 47 ± 30 min, p = 0.49) compared to NE. E showed higher Aix (26 ± 12 vs 14 ± 16, p = 0.006) and AP (11 ± 7 vs 7 ± 8, p = 0.03) than NE, in the presence of similar PWV, mean BP and heart rate (HR). In E group, Aix was related with height (r = -0.56, p = 0,009), TST (r = -0.65, p = 0.002), while was not related with age, mean BP, PWV and HR. The association remained significant in a multiple regression model (beta = -2.92, p = 0.01), with TST accounting for 12.9% of Aix variance (r2 full model 0.84). In NE Aix was related with age (r = -0.82, p < 0.001), HR (r = 0.76, p < 0.001), TST (r = -0.49, p = 0.01), mean BP (r = 0.61, p = 0.01), PWV (r = 0.57, p = 0.004). The only independent determinants of Aix in NE were age (beta = 0.64, p = 0.02) and HR (beta = -0.37, p = 0.03). Conclusions: Central pressure augmentation is independently affected by sleep duration in individuals exposed to high levels of environmental aircraft noise.
